function noise=noisecu(N);%NOISECU Analytic complex uniform white noise.% NOISE=NOISECU(N) computes an analytic complex white uniform% noise of length N with mean 0.0 and variance 1.0. %% Examples :% N=512;noise=noisecu(N);mean(noise),std(noise).^2% subplot(211); plot(real(noise)); axis([1 N -1.5 1.5]);% subplot(212); f=linspace(-0.5,0.5,N); % plot(f,abs(fftshift(fft(noise))).^2);% % See also RAND, RANDN, NOISECG.% O. Lemoine, June 95/May 96 - F. Auger, August 95.% Copyright (c) 1996 by CNRS (France).%% ------------------- CONFIDENTIAL PROGRAM -------------------- % This program can not be used without the authorization of its% author(s). For any comment or bug report, please send e-mail to % f.auger@ieee.org if (N <= 0), error ('The signal length N must be strictly positive' );end;rand('uniform');if N<=2, noise=(rand(N,1)-0.5+j*(rand(N,1)-0.5))*sqrt(6); else noise=rand(2^nextpow2(N),1)-0.5;endif N>2, noise=hilbert(noise)/std(noise)/sqrt(2); noise=noise(length(noise)-(N-1:-1:0));end
